To get to the Lebanese restaurant located on Abbey Road in London, you can take the Jubilee Line or the Bakerloo Line and get off at St. John's Wood station. From there, it is a short 7-minute walk down Abbey Road.
If you choose to drive, there are some parking options available nearby. There is a parking garage located on Circus Road, which is about a 10-minute walk from the restaurant. Alternatively, there are some metered street parking spots along Grove End Road and Abbey Road itself. Please note that parking restrictions may apply during certain times of the day or week, so be sure to check signage before leaving your car.
